Banking Bottlenecks
By the way, most offshore sites rely on third-party payment processors that aren’t accustomed to high-frequency fight night payouts. Those processors batch transactions, flagging anything above a certain threshold for manual review. The result? A withdrawal that should be instant becomes a multi-day saga.

Technical Glitches
And here is why: outdated API integrations between the sportsbook and the payment gateway create latency spikes. A single lag spike can cascade into a queue of pending withdrawals, each one compounding the next. It’s not a rare bug; it’s a systemic flaw baked into the architecture.

Legal Loopholes
Offshore sportsbooks often exploit gray areas, but when regulators tighten the net, the compliance team scrambles, and every pending withdrawal gets a “hold” until the paperwork clears. The delay becomes a legal tug-of-war, not a simple transaction.
